The shift towards remote working has opened up a plethora of opportunities for DevOps professionals. Many companies are now offering flexible work arrangements, allowing employees to work from anywhere. This trend is especially advantageous for individuals in regions like Indonesia, where access to local tech jobs may be limited. Job seekers can now tap into global markets without relocating.

In the tech industry, networking can significantly impact job opportunities. Engaging with professional communities and attending industry events can help candidates stay informed about job openings. Additionally, creating a strong online portfolio showcasing projects and contributions in open-source communities can set candidates apart from the competition. Platforms like GitHub and LinkedIn are essential tools for establishing a professional digital footprint.
